Transaction 9593937c72743a31778d9b46cfb1f13f0964b715d093f881210c6d72bf569a4e
1 Input
1 Output
-
9593937c72743a31778d9b46cfb1f13f0964b715d093f881210c6d72bf569a4e:0
- value
- 623079
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 400535e41ba75fbc9d1b348189661bff8dff61e2 OP_EQUAL
- address
- 37XXQrTp64jKb3BkANzG6gXq5ZGGkx1qkQ